A Big Thank You to the Women at Hinkley Point C
Following last week’s International Women’s Day event at Hinkley Point C, Unite the Union would like to thank all the women across the project who joined the celebration. The event was a wonderful opportunity to connect, share experiences and recognise the valuable role women continue to play across the HPC workforce. Join Our Unite Online Carers Network Meeting Tonight
Unite members are warmly invited to attend our Online Carers Network Meeting tonight at 7pm . This network is open to all members who are unpaid carers themselves, as well as those supporting colleagues in securing better workplace support for carers . Launched nationally in January following the momentum of our activities during Carers Week last June , the network has quickly become an invaluable space for members to connect, share experiences, and learn from one another .


Upcoming Employment Rights Changes – April 2026
These changes represent important progress for working people and reflect long-standing campaigning by trade unions, including Unite, for stronger workplace protections. Day-one rights, improved sick pay, and tougher duties on employers to prevent harassment will help create fairer, safer and more secure workplaces. Unite will continue to press for full implementation and to support members in understanding and enforcing their rights.
